Tweedledee and Tweedledum are a pair of identical twins in Alice in Wonderland, and fictional characters from the novel Through the Looking-Glass, and What Alice Found There by Lewis Carroll. They are based upon a traditional nursery rhyme of the same name. Matt Lucas plays the Tweedles in the 2010 movie and the 2016 movie . Contents

Community content is available under CC-BY-SA unless otherwise noted. Tweedledum and Tweedledee, are two rotund boys in Tim Burton's 2010 film Alice in Wonderland. They're portrayed by English actor Matt Lucas. As Alice arrives in Underland, the Tweedle Boys, alongside the Dormouse, Nivins McTwisp, and the Dodo approach her where they do not.

Alice's Adventures in Wonderland, widely beloved British children's book by Lewis Carroll, published in 1865. With its fantastical tales and riddles, it became one of the most popular works of English-language fiction. It was notably illustrated by British artist John Tenniel. Carroll, Lewis Lewis Carroll.

Alice in Wonderland When Alice tries to chase after the White Rabbit, she comes across Tweedle Dum and Tweedle Dee. The twin brothers offer to play a game called " Who's Got the Button? " or fight each other, which Alice turns down as she explains that she is following the White Rabbit because she is curious to know where he is going.

Chapter IV: Tweedledum and Tweedledee. They were standing under a tree, each with an arm round the other's neck, and Alice knew which was which in a moment, because one of them had 'DUM' embroidered on his collar, and the other 'DEE.' 'I suppose they've each got "TWEEDLE" round at the back of the collar,' she said to herself.. They stood so still that she quite forgot they.

Alice is a fictional character and the main protagonist of Lewis Carroll's children's novel Alice's Adventures in Wonderland (1865) and its sequel, Through the Looking-Glass (1871). A child in the mid-Victorian era, Alice unintentionally goes on an underground adventure after falling down a rabbit hole into Wonderland; in the sequel, she steps through a mirror into an alternative world.

When Alice encountered them in Mirror Image, she was reminded of the Orderlies at Rutledge Asylum whose sadistic teasing and lascivious taunts were analogous to the Tweedles. These orderlies were revealed to also be twins, and nephews of the Rutledge superintendent, who often force-fed Alice until she got revenge by stabbing one in the cheek with a spoon.
